What Does the Name Katherine Truly Mean?

When you look into the meaning of the name Katherine, it’s quite simple, yet rather profound. This girl's name has its origins in Greek, and its primary meaning is something along the lines of "pure." It’s a very straightforward idea, but one that carries a lot of weight and a certain kind of gentle strength, if you think about it. This notion of purity has been connected to the name for a very long time, making it a truly classic choice for parents.

The name Katherine, you see, is most often linked to the Greek word "katharos." This word, "katharos," really means "pure," but it can also be thought of as "clear" or "chaste." So, it's not just one single, narrow idea, but rather a collection of related qualities that all point to a sense of cleanliness, innocence, or being unblemished. Where Did the Name Katherine Come From?

The story of where the name Katherine came from is, in some respects, a bit of a journey through different cultures and languages. It's not just from one place, but actually has roots that stretch into Latin, Irish/Gaelic, and Greek. This kind of multi-layered origin is pretty common for names that have been around for a long time and have traveled across different lands and peoples, you know? It shows how languages and cultures borrow from one another, creating something new but still connected to its past.

Its most original form in Latin was "Katharina." This Latin version is a key part of its lineage, serving as a sort of bridge from its ancient Greek beginnings to the forms we recognize today.
